Van Alen Building, Modern residential complex on Marine Parade, Brighton, England
The Van Alen Building features three connected blocks with curved lines, nautical-themed windows, and horizontal glazed areas along the Brighton seafront.
The construction began in 1999 on a former petrol station site after Berkeley Group Holdings obtained approval from local councils and heritage organizations.
The residential development attracted notable residents, including former Spice Girls member Emma Bunton who purchased one of the penthouses in 2001.
The building contains 38 residential units, including two penthouses, and stands at 24-30 Marine Parade in Brighton, with coordinates 50.8199°N, -0.1334°W.
A 2003 incident involved a fire in one penthouse, with investigators suggesting a seagull dropping a cigarette as the potential cause.
